The Magic Flute: An Introduction to Mozart's Opera
Available on:
Audio CD
Die Zauberflöte (en: The Magic Flute) is an opera in two acts composed by Wolfgang Amadeus Mozart to a German libretto by Emanuel Schikaneder. This opera is in the form of a Singspiel, a popular form which included both singing and spoken dialogue. It premiered in Vienna on September 30, 1791.

Rigoletto: An Introduction to Verdi's Opera
Available on:
Audio CD ($8.09)
Rigoletto is an opera in four acts by Giuseppe Verdi. The Italian libretto was written by Francesco Maria Piave based on the play Le roi s'amuse by Victor Hugo. It was first performed in Venice on March 11, 1851.
